XML 132 R101.htm IDEA: XBRL DOCUMENT v3.22.4
SHARE-BASED COMPENSATION - Options outstanding (Details)
12 Months Ended
Dec. 31, 2022
EquityInstruments
$ / shares
Dec. 31, 2021
EquityInstruments
$ / shares
Dec. 31, 2020
EquityInstruments
$ / shares
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 2 years 8 months 19 days    
Number of Common Shares | EquityInstruments 8,539,214 9,449,895 15,077,243
Weighted-Average Exercise Price per Share $ 1.09 $ 0.86 $ 0.67
$0.25 to $0.49      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 2 years 2 months 15 days    
Number of Common Shares | EquityInstruments 1,822,000    
Weighted-Average Exercise Price per Share $ 0.46    
Range of Exercise Prices per Share Minimum 0.25    
Range of Exercise Prices per Share Maximum $ 0.49    
$0.50 to $0.74      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 11 months 19 days    
Number of Common Shares | EquityInstruments 1,841,714    
Weighted-Average Exercise Price per Share $ 0.66    
Range of Exercise Prices per Share Minimum 0.50    
Range of Exercise Prices per Share Maximum $ 0.74    
$0.75 to $0.99      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 0 years    
Number of Common Shares | EquityInstruments 0    
Weighted-Average Exercise Price per Share $ 0    
Range of Exercise Prices per Share Minimum 0.75    
Range of Exercise Prices per Share Maximum $ 0.99    
$1.00 to $1.49      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 3 years 2 months 19 days    
Number of Common Shares | EquityInstruments 3,125,500    
Weighted-Average Exercise Price per Share $ 1.28    
Range of Exercise Prices per Share Minimum 1.00    
Range of Exercise Prices per Share Maximum $ 1.49    
$1.50 to $1.99      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 4 years 2 months 19 days    
Number of Common Shares | EquityInstruments 1,634,000    
Weighted-Average Exercise Price per Share $ 1.82    
Range of Exercise Prices per Share Minimum 1.50    
Range of Exercise Prices per Share Maximum $ 1.99    
$2.00 to $2.49      
SHARE-BASED COMPENSATION      
Weighted Average Remaining Contractual Life 3 years 10 months 28 days    
Number of Common Shares | EquityInstruments 116,000    
Weighted-Average Exercise Price per Share $ 2.27    
Range of Exercise Prices per Share Minimum 2.00    
Range of Exercise Prices per Share Maximum $ 2.49